71 Minutes is this intriguing little thriller that plays with time in a really intense way. The atmosphere is thick – you can practically feel the urgency as the clock ticks down. It’s all about this guy trying to outsmart his pursuers before dawn breaks, and the pacing really drives home that sense of desperation. The performances have a raw authenticity that pulls you into the character's plight. What makes it distinctive is how it captures that relentless tension, and it’s interesting to see how they managed practical effects to heighten the stakes without relying too much on digital gimmicks. It’s not your typical thriller, that's for sure.
71 Minutes is a bit of an obscure title, which makes it a hidden gem for collectors. It seems to have had limited releases, often popping up in indie film circles but rarely in mainstream discussions. The scarcity of physical formats adds to its allure, making copies harder to find. Collector interest varies, but those who appreciate nuanced thrillers with a unique narrative structure often seek it out.
